Beyoncé's Publicist Scolds The Beyhive For Attacking Warriors Owner's Wife After Viral NBA Finals Incident!

Beyonce's fans get scolded

Beyoncé’s publicist wants the Beyhive to cool it with their stings!
Yvette Noel-Schure took to social media on Thursday to scold fans of the music icon who harassed Nicole Curran, the wife of Golden State Warriors‘ majority owner Joe Lacob, over the viral NBA Finals Game 3 moment on Wednesday night.
As we wrote, the singer’s fans attacked Curran after a clip of her leaning over Bey to talk to husband JAY-Z, who was sitting next to the Formation singer at the game, circulated the interwebs. Many were outraged on Bey’s behalf that Curran had the audacity to speak to her husband, and unleashed venomous comments and GIFs telling the “Becky” to back off.
Well, Bey’s publicist did not like that one bit, and is making her best efforts to call off the swarm.

In a new Instagram post, Yvette asked the ever-passionate members of the “beautiful” Beyhive to not “spew hate” at Curran, or anyone else for that matter, in their Good Queen’s name.
Captioning a photo of the power couple from their 2018 OTRII tour, she wrote:

“I am looking back today at the start of The OTRII tour, one year ago. It was a place of joy, unimaginable entertainment from two of the best performers in the world, and a place of love. Every single day on that tour I saw love. Which is why I also want to speak here to the beautiful BeyHive.”

Bey’s publicist went on to explain that while the love fans have for the 37-year-old songstress “runs deep,” that same love “has to be given to every human.” Quite frankly, she added, the superstar isn’t a fan of all that petty negativity being used to defend her honor.
She continued:

“It will bring no joy to the person you love so much if you spew hate in her name. We love you.”

Clearly, they aren’t loving this beyhavior. Curran shared her side of the story on Thursday, telling ESPN reporter Ramona Shelburne she had been “getting death threats on social media all night” following the incident, and has deactivated her Instagram account because of it.

As it turns out, Curran was actually the one who invited Bey and Jay to the game on Wednesday, as she’s done countless times, and was offering them drinks as they were her guests.
She explained to Shelburne that the singer asked for water while the rapper asked for a vodka soda. Curran said she then asked if Jay “wanted a lime with that,” but she couldn’t hear his response because the Oracle Arena was so loud. 
So, she leaned over Yoncé (gasp!) to catch what the rapper had said. According to Shelburne:

“That’s where the photos of Beyoncé looking askance at her came from.”

Curran explained to Shelburne that she didn’t even know there was an issue until she checked Twitter and saw that fans were attacking her with comments like “This Becky with the good hair bout to get her wig split.”
